    Hi David, very simple frame and the subject looks nice against the smooth green.

    Appears nice and sharp and dof was sufficient. Perhaps the whites on the head are just a touch hot? May want to selective burn or multiply there.

    Also, this might be a candidate for a 5x4 or even 7x5 (looks 3x2 but didn't verify)? That way you could get a little more room on the left for balance. Just a suggestion.
